I have only cruised on RCL and NCL. At least 4 times each.
Royal is a lot better in their main dining room food and entertainment (since NCL has cut most of their broadway plays). RCL is better for kids activities and private island experiences. I love the different sections of the Oasis class ships.
NCL is better with their inclusive alcohol and free time dining. They are way better at connecting you to the ocean on the waterfront. On Oasis class ships, you wouldn't tell if you are cruising at all.
My preference, if equal is Royal. More to do, less nickel an dimed, late night pizza.

I have traveled both a number of times. Past 4 years have been Getaway and Joy for NCL and Allure and Harmony for RCL. I am on the Encore in March. No doubt in my mind that the food in the main dining room is better on RCL. I don't even bother with their specialty restaurants. I do like the NCL specialty restaurants. The worst meals I have had on a cruise are in the NCL main dining rooms, both my wife and I usually end up somewhere else to eat later. The main dining room on RCL has been fantastic on both of the above cruises with quality, selection, and service.
